Quality of life and anxiety in a phase II cardiac rehabilitation program

Article Abstract:

A study of 77 patients measured quality of life issues before and after a cardiac rehabilitation program. Negative psychological characteristics decreased due to rehabilitation and physical vitality and self-image improved. Those who began the program with great anxiety experienced less improvement. Defensiveness, however, did not affect quality of life. Those who left the program before completion believed they were not at risk medically, were in fact at less risk, or did not wish to emotionally confront their condition.

Cardiovascular load of competitive golf in cardiac patients and healthy controls

Article Abstract:

Competitive golf has been shown to be an effective exercise option for people with cardiovascular diseases. Heart rates are elevated prior to competition and cardiac arrhythmias were lower during competition.

Is prepubertal growth adversely affected by sport?

Article Abstract:

Prepuberal growth does not appear to be significantly affected by participation in competitive sports. Choice of sport for children 9-13 is best determined by the child's physical endurance and strength.
